Görlitz, Deutschland - In the transport system of Eastern axes, an exciting turn is scheduled! The Association of the Zweckverband Oberlausitz-Lower Silesia (zvon) to join. This project is aimed at a more comprehensive networking of local transport and should address both commuters and day trippers.

The backgrounds are complex: more and more Dresdeners are moving into the surrounding area, while employees often commute to Dresden. These developments require closer toothing not only in the transport sector, but also in the areas of economy, education and leisure. The Zittau/Görlitz University of Applied Sciences as well as new educational locations in Hoyerswerda and Bautzen have already been heavily linked to Dresden universities.

advantages for passengers

The merger of Zvon and VVO brings some advantages. The approximately 1.5 million citizens of the region can in future benefit from special tariff special regulations, which significantly simplifies public transport. In the future, a new common tariff and a better coordinated transport offer are also being planned. This decision shows: Mobility is a central part of the quality of life and the business location, as well as the Saxon state government emphasized

The Free State of Saxony has a well-developed route and line network, which is organized by collaboration in five special-purpose associations within defined local transport areas. Both the infrastructure and innovative techniques are used. Since 2019 there have been nationwide bus offers such as Plusbus and clock bus, which above all improve mobility in rural areas.

A look into the future

The next steps have already been initiated, because until the end of the year there will be further resolutions in the committees of the VVO. Nothing changes for the passengers for the time being, but the plans for the new offers and tariffs are already on the way. The new joint association meeting will consist of representatives of cities such as Dresden, Görlitz, Bautzen, Meißen and the Saxon Switzerland-Eastern Mountains.
